DOWNLOAD EBOOKPsychology, for the author, is a developing science which is considered to be a part of philosophy. Traditionally philosophy has included the branches of ontology, metaphysics, ethics and epistemology, but Shrii Shrii Anandamurtijii has expanded the scope of philosophy to include psychology and spiritual practices. In fact, this is one of the features which makes Ananda Marga spiritual philosophy unique.Regarding the scope of philosophy and psychology, in "Our Philosophical Treatise" (Tattva Kaomudii Part 2, 1969), the author writes: In Western philosophy there is no mention of spiritual practice, because Western philosophers had no opportunity to learn such a practice. The main reason is that, in the theology prevalent in the West, there is no concrete spiritual practice.According to general belief, psychology is a part of general science, and should therefore not be included as a part of philosophy. Thus psychology has been accepted as a branch of science in the West. But in Ananda Marga, psychology has been included as a part of philosophy. Moreover, according to Ananda Marga, the scope of psychology is wider than what is usually accepted by psychologists.Yoga psychology, though a part of philosophy, is also a science, but is not restricted to the materialistic paradigm which characterizes Western philosophy and psychology. It is the science by which spiritual aspirants can acquire knowledge and mastery of themselves in their quest for Self-realization. Knowledge of yoga psychology is essential for spiritual practices; without this knowledge, aspirants will not achieve success in their spiritual endeavours.
